## About Buffer
Buffer is a social media management platform that helps creators, small businesses, and marketing teams plan, publish, and analyze content across multiple social networks from a single dashboard. Founded in 2010, Buffer is a fully remote, bootstrapped company of 75 people serving customers in a range of industries including e-commerce, media, professional services, and nonprofit. The platform supports publishing to Instagram, Facebook, LinkedIn, TikTok, X, Threads, Bluesky, Pinterest, YouTube, Google Business Profile, and Mastodon. Key features include: A visual content calendar and scheduling queue for planning posts in advance across all connected accounts. An engagement inbox that consolidates comments from Instagram, Facebook, LinkedIn, Threads, Bluesky, and X into a single view for faster response management. Start Page, a customizable link-in-bio landing page builder. An AI assistant for generating post ideas, repurposing content, and adjusting tone. Analytics dashboards that track post performance, audience growth, and engagement metrics by channel. Buffer is designed for users who need straightforward social media tools without the complexity or cost of enterprise software. The platform emphasizes ease of use and quick setup, allowing users to connect accounts and begin scheduling within minutes. Pricing tiers accommodate individual creators through small teams, with a free plan available for users managing up to three channels. ## Buffer Pros & Cons
**What users like:**

- Users find Buffer to be **very user-friendly** , making social media scheduling easy for all experience levels. (13 reviews)
- Users value the **post scheduling feature** of Buffer, enjoying seamless management of social media across multiple platforms. (10 reviews)
- Users appreciate the **easy integration with various social media platforms** , enhancing visibility and engagement for their brands. (8 reviews)
- Users value the **automation benefits** of Buffer, enhancing efficiency and engagement for social media management effectively. (5 reviews)
- Users appreciate the **time-saving capabilities** of Buffer, allowing them to efficiently manage social media without hassle. (5 reviews)
- Easy Scheduling (4 reviews)
- Easy Setup (4 reviews)
- Multiple Accounts (4 reviews)
- User-Friendly (4 reviews)
- Users value the **affordability** of Buffer, finding it competitively priced without unnecessary distractions. (3 reviews)

**What users dislike:**

- Users find Buffer&#39;s **lack of comprehensive analytics** disappointing, especially when comparing it to more robust platforms. (5 reviews)
- Users find Buffer&#39;s **high pricing** burdensome, especially when managing multiple accounts or seeking advanced features. (3 reviews)
- Users experience **performance issues** , such as posts getting stuck and a sluggish interface when managing large datasets. (3 reviews)
- Users find **social media limitations** in Buffer frustrating, with issues like failed posts and inadequate analytics. (3 reviews)
- Users find the **layout issues** of Buffer frustrating, as it lacks interactivity and speed with large data sets. (2 reviews)
- Users express frustration with **inadequate support** , reporting difficulties in account linking and slow customer assistance. (1 reviews)

  ### 3. Smooth UX and Easy Social Integrations That Save Our Team Time

**Rating:** 4.5/5.0 stars

**Reviewed by:** Tricia H. | Marketing Manager, Small-Business (50 or fewer emp.)

**Reviewed Date:** April 06, 2026

**What do you like best about Buffer?**

It has a smooth UX compared to other scheduling tools I've used in the past.  That's my first and most important checklist item. The integration experience with primary social media channels was also easy to navigate. Because of Buffer, our team finds it easy to execute our social media strategies for multiple brands and channels. It's a great time-saver.

**What do you dislike about Buffer?**

I dislike it when it fails to post, and unless one of our social media managers downloads the Buffer mobile app, they don't get notified at all. As for the price, it's pretty reasonable given the smooth UX, but it could be cheaper, especially for us who add multiple channels.

**What problems is Buffer solving and how is that benefiting you?**

The main benefit is the ability to view and manage multiple channels in a single tool. Right now, we have 20+, and it will grow further in the future. So the multi-channel features, such as channel groups, have been really helpful.

  ### 7. Effortless Social Media Management with Intuitive Scheduling

**Rating:** 5.0/5.0 stars

**Reviewed by:** Charanteja  N. | Digital marketing executive, Marketing and Advertising, Small-Business (50 or fewer emp.)

**Reviewed Date:** November 25, 2025

**What do you like best about Buffer?**

Key highlights include its user-friendly interface, ability to customize posts for different platforms and the content calender used to schedule the Ad-Posts
Below the reasons why I like Buffer
1.We can schedule a single post and then customize it for each platform, optimizing content, links, and hashtags for each audience.
2.A clear, visual calendar view helps users see and organize their planned posts across all connected social media accounts.
3.A mobile app for both iOS and Android allows you to schedule and manage your social media accounts on the go
4.For teams, Buffer offers features like inviting unlimited collaborators and assigning roles and permissions, which helps in keeping everyone aligned.

**What do you dislike about Buffer?**

I dislike Buffer mosstly regarding its limited analytics, high pricing for advanced features, and occasional performance issues.
1. analytics and reporting tools are insufficient, especially when compared to native platforms or other social media management tools
2.cost burdensome when we need to manage multiple social accounts or access advanced features
3.tools available for engaging with their audience are basic

**What problems is Buffer solving and how is that benefiting you?**

Buffer is a social media management platform that solves the primary problems of time management, content consistency, and workflow inefficiency for individuals and teams
Below are the reasons:
1. Manually posting to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, and other platforms individually is time-consuming and inefficient.
2.Keeping track of content ideas, drafts, and a content calendar across different tools
3.Managing contributions from team members or clients, ensuring brand consistency, and getting necessary approvals without a centralized system
4.Understanding how posts are performing across different platforms requires gathering data from multiple sources, which makes cross-platform analysis difficult.
